The Lake Biwa Canal is an artificial canal built to revive Kyoto's industry, which had declined after the capital was moved to Tokyo. The project, which overcame many difficulties, was a major project in Kyoto during the Meiji period, carried out solely by Japanese people. After 70 years, the Lake Biwa Canal has been revived. Murin-an was built between 1894 and 1896 as the villa of Yamagata Aritomo, a politician of the Meiji and Taisho periods. Why not spend some quality time in the scenic garden? You can enjoy this exquisite Japanese space in private, with the utmost care given to it by Ueyakato Landscape, a long-established Kyoto landscape gardening company founded in 1858 and boasting 170 years of history. The garden is made up of three buildings: the main house, a Western-style building, and a teahouse. The garden is a masterpiece of modern Japanese gardening, designed by Ogawa Jihei VII under the instructions of the owner, Yamagata Aritomo.
